Variant summary

Our verdict is Uncertain significance. Variant got 3 ACMG points: 3P and 0B. PM2PP3

The NM_020863.4(ZFAT):c.2983C>T(p.Arg995Cys) variant causes a missense change involving the alteration of a conserved nucleotide. The variant allele was found at a frequency of 0.0000324 in 1,602,666 control chromosomes in the GnomAD database, with no homozygous occurrence. In-silico tool predicts a pathogenic outcome for this variant. Variant has been reported in ClinVar as Uncertain significance (★).

Genes affected
ZFAT (HGNC:19899): (zinc finger and AT-hook domain containing) This gene encodes a protein that likely binds DNA and functions as a transcriptional regulator involved in apoptosis and cell survival. This gene resides in a susceptibility locus for autoimmune thyroid disease (AITD) on chromosome 8q24. Alternative splicing results in multiple transcript variants encoding distinct isoforms. Uncertain significance, criteria provided, single submitterclinical testingAmbry GeneticsDec 19, 2023The c.2983C>T (p.R995C) alteration is located in exon 12 (coding exon 12) of the ZFAT gene. This alteration results from a C to T substitution at nucleotide position 2983, causing the arginine (R) at amino acid position 995 to be replaced by a cysteine (C). Based on insufficient or conflicting evidence, the clinical significance of this alteration remains unclear. -
